Summary: Assists the teacher in general daily classroom activities.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ities- Under supervision of a teacher, assists with set up of classroom and prepares materials for instructional units and/or classroom activities.
- A minimum of 90% of time must be spent working with students and no more than 10% of time spent on clerical functions.
- If assigned to interpret for a student/s with hearing impairments, the assistant will fulfill requirements to maintain certification, including attending conferences in which CEUs can be earned.
- If assigned to interpret for a student/s with hearing impairments, the assistant will follow the schedule developed by the teacher for students with hearing impairments and/or the building principal.
- Assists students individually or in small groups to reinforce learning of materials or skills initially introduced by the teacher; tutors students at teacher's request.
- Collects behavioral or academic data as directed by supervising teacher for ongoing assessment purposes.
- Assists teacher with supervision of students in the classroom, playgrounds, assemblies, lunch periods, and on field trips.
- Maintains discipline in the absence of the teacher.
- Under the supervision of the teacher, implements IEP goals and objectives by assisting in the use and adaptation of a range of instructional and therapy techniques.
- Opens standard school equipment such as copier, laminator, and AV equipment.
- Assists with escorting students to and from various rooms and locations.
- Maintains confidentiality of student records, meetings, and staff discussions and student evaluations.
- Helps students master instructional equipment or instructional materials assigned by the teacher, including assistive technology equipment.
- Is responsible for the daily care of each student's health needs, including tube feeding, catheterization, tracheotomy suctioning.
- Assists students with bath rooming, including changing diapers.
- Lifts and transfers students per instructed method.
- Provides emergency care, Basic First Aid, and CPR for the care of students.
- Performs job-coaching duties for school/community-based programs that provide realistic working environments for the students.
- Transports students to community or work experiences.
- Presents self in a manner that sets forth a role model for students to emulate.
- Maintains appropriate appearance and regular attendance.
- Promotes good public relations for the school district and community.
- Remains free of any alcohol or non-prescribed controlled substance abuse in the workplace throughout his/her employment in the corporation.
- Effectively completes other job duties as assigned

Qualification RequirementsTo perform this job successfully, an individual must be able to perform each essential duty satisfactorily. The requirements listed below are representative of the knowledge, skill, and/or ability required. Reasonable accommodations may be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form the essential functions.
Education and/or ExperienceHigh School diploma or general education degree (GED), 60 hours of College Credit, or an Associates Degree or higher, or pass State approved Para Professional Examinations. Must have basic first aid and CPR training.
Language SkillsAbility to read and comprehend simple instructions, short correspondence, and memos. Ability to complete routine reports. Ability to effectively present information in one-on-one and small group situations to students.
Mathematical SkillsAbility to add, subtract, multiply, and divide in all units of measure, using whole numbers, common fractions, and decimals. Ability to perform basic math calculations.
Reasoning AbilityAbility to apply common sense understanding to carry out detailed but uninvolved written or oral instructions.
